Contents:
(from t.p.) I. Containing, A new system of vegetation. Explaining the motion of the sap, and generation of plants. Of soils, and the improvement of forest-trees. With a new invention, whereby more designs of garden-plats may be made in an hour, than can be found in all the books of gardening yet extant
II. The best manner of improving flower gardens or parterres: of raising and propagating all sorts of flowers; and of the adorning of gardens
III. Of improving fruit-trees, kitchen-gardens, and green-house plants. With the gentleman and gardener's kalendar.
